Ecuador provides business opportunities for electric generation given the current electricity crisis and rising demand. Additionally, the country plans to reach self-sufficiency through clean production and potentially export energy to neighboring countries.
CCS is the country’s largest hydropower plant by generation capacity. Ecuador’s state-owned electricity company CELEC imports electricity from neighboring Colombia, costing $400 million in 2022. It is also increasing diesel purchases from Petroecuador to power its thermal electric power plants.
The Energy Ministry released tenders in 2021 for a 500 MW renewable block (wind, biomass, solar), 400 MW Natural Gas Combined Cycle Power Plant (CCCP), and a Northeast Transmission System to supply the Ecuadorian oil system. The Energy Ministry has not yet awarded the contracts.
Some important business prospects exist as a result of Ecuador’s willingness to reduce the use of fossil fuels and increase generation through renewable energies, including hydroelectric plants; natural gas and combined-cycle gas plants; and geothermal-, biomass- and wind-power projects.
It is also increasing diesel purchases from Petroecuador to power its thermal electric power plants. The 1500 MW Coca Codo Sinclair hydropower plant generated 7,202 GWh in 2022 (22 percent of the 33,008 GWh of gross electricity generation).
Ecuador is experiencing power generation shortages in 2023, and analysts expect them to extend to 2024. The Energy Ministry and CELEC plan to issue tenders to add additional generation. Future projects under consideration include hydro, geothermal, wind, and biomass.
